LCpl. Matthew Pathenos

(reprinted from KSDK.com, February 9, 2007)

A U.S. Marine from Ballwin has been killed in Iraq.

Lance Cpl. Matthew Pathenos, 21, was killed in action earlier this week.

His family issued the following statement:

"The Pathenos & Erney families wish to thank everyone for their thoughts and prayers on behalf of their son Matthew, a U.S. Marine who was killed in Fallujah, Iraq, on February 7, 2007.

Matthew, a graduate of Parkway South High School class of 2003 in Ballwin, was serving his first tour in Iraq.

Like his brother Christopher, he was proud to be a Marine and volunteered to serve his country. Matthew paid the ultimate sacrifice for our freedom and the future generations of this country.

He loved his country and family and we will miss him terribly.

The family asks that their privacy be respected during their time of grief.

Services will be held at St. Nicholas Greek Orthodox Church date and time to be announced."

The Department of Defense has not officially announced Pathenos' death.
